Transmission causes car to shudder or shake/vibrate at lower speeds and lower rpm (auto shifting) It's been like this since it was purchased. If you perform manual shifting at 2500 RPM's or higher you don't experience the same shake/vibration. Ron Craft Cadillac says it's performing as expected.
At major intersection was at a stop red light. Began accelerating vehicle stalled and the light engine turned on, transmission stuck at first gear and would not accelerate above 20mph. This happened as I tried passing a vehicle in front to later make a turn. The car has had this issue several times. Reported to Cadillac they asked that I report as a lemon meanwhile this is a lease vehicle.
Transmission shudders on light acceleration (worst at around 50 mph) general acceleration feels similar to an engine misfire with intermittent drops in power. Some times transmission can shift hard and have a bang, jarring feeling.
